Wind Storm and a Visit
We had powerful winds come through the area taking out trees and causing no end of power outages. We were fortunate in avoiding both but our next door neighbour was not. He had several of his very old tall evergreen tress removed last year. Now one of the remaining three broke off quite high up and came crashing down on his house actually breaking through the dining room ceiling. Those trees have made me uneasy every time we have high winds because they are so close to our house. Now we're hoping he'll have these last trees removed as well.
We walked in the park this morning and lots of branches down there too. Crews were out in full force cleaning up.
On a brighter note our daughter Sheila invited us over last evening to see her pretty tree and other decorations. This is the first Christmas that she and her son ( our oldest GS) are in their condo.
The tiny stocking is for Stella, the cat. The stocking on the right is one I sewed for S close to
40 years ago.
She served us yummy snacks including the Panettone which I had not tasted before. I believe it is Italian fruit bread traditionally made at this time of the year. I really liked the flavour.
